Obverse description Mantled and laureate bust of King Frederik V facing right, wearing a band with the pendant of the Order of the Elephant.
Obverse script Latin
Obverse lettering FRIDERICVS • V • D • G • DAN • NORV • V • G • REX •
(Translation: Frederik V Dei Gratia King of Denmark, Norway, the Wends and the Goths)
Reverse description Crown above two rounded crests posed on a pedestal, on which another coat of arms leans (arms of Danish Icelandic Company). At foot of pedestal there is a winged caduceus a trident and cornucopia. At lower left a globe with the outline of Iceland and lower coast of Greenland. The entire scene is enlighted by a radiating sun in upper left
Reverse script Latin
Reverse lettering LANDENES GLÆDE OG FLOR UNDER DEN OLDENBORGISCHE STAMMES REGIERING FINMA ISLAND ____________ D. XXIIX. OCT. MDCCIL
